struct MapData

Defined in:

mechanics/field.cr

Constructors

Class Method Summary

Instance Method Summary

Constructor Detail

def self.new(walls : Array2D(LevelTile), rooms_data : BearMG::Rooms, shown : Array2D(Tileset)) #

[View source]

Class Method Detail

def self.component_index #

Instance Method Detail

def clone #

[View source]
def copy_with(walls _walls = @walls, rooms_data _rooms_data = @rooms_data, shown _shown = @shown) #

[View source]
def rooms_data : BearMG::Rooms #

def shown : Array2D(Tileset) #

def walls : Array2D(LevelTile) #